RAK 4A is a 2009 Lexus RX350 in Grey with a 3,456c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 87.5%.
Across all 2009 Lexus RX350 models, the average MOT pass rate is 84.7% with a typical mileage of 73,310 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Lexus RX350 fails its MOT is br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ick, accounting for 431 recorded failures. If you're considering buying RAK 4A,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Lexus RX350 typically stays on UK roads for around 20 years. At 17 years old, this Lexus RX350 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
